In a significant crackdown on crime, the Dhaka Metropolitan Police (DMP) arrested 500 individuals and filed 58 cases during a 24-hour operation across Dhaka. The operation, aimed at maintaining law and order, led to the recovery of various illegal items including firearms, ammunition, drugs, and other contraband.

High Arrests in Key Areas

The highest number of arrests was recorded in Mirpur, with 101 individuals detained, followed by Motijheel with 85, Wari with 65, Tejgaon with 53, Lalbagh with 49, and Ramna with 46. Police also made significant arrests in Uttara (43), Gulshan (34), and through the Detective Branch (17) and the Counter Terrorism and Transnational Crime unit (seven).

Seizures and Rescue

During the operation, police recovered two foreign-made pistols, five rounds of ammunition, and two magazines. They also seized 12.2 kilograms of cannabis, 6,647 yaba tablets, 40 bottles of phensedyl, and 100 grams of heroin. Additionally, three machetes, a hammer, a toy pistol, six mobile phones, and a five-kilogram brass mesh were recovered. A victim was also rescued during the operation.

Legal Proceedings Underway

Legal proceedings against those arrested are currently underway. The DMP emphasized that the operation is part of their regular efforts to control crime in the capital.
